Output 64436884b95acab1bb9f37e34789e29c5d7fa6d1944c070e2c76ac1ea69a93bf:0

value
17955
script pubkey
OP_0 OP_PUSHBYTES_20 2b2c89192ecfdf4f0194c221825ae825003ebf6d
address
bc1q9vkgjxfwel057qv5cgscykhgy5qra0mduh2r6p
transaction
64436884b95acab1bb9f37e34789e29c5d7fa6d1944c070e2c76ac1ea69a93bf
confirmations
170400
spent
true